Emmanuel Cauchy, alias docteur Vertical, est guide et médecin du secours en montagne à Chamonix depuis 20 ans.
Spécialiste des maladies de montagne et des pathologies du froid, il est également médecin d’expédition et auteur de nombreuses publications scientifiques.

Mountain medicine is unique because of the specific illnesses and problems linked to that environment
However in most situations, it's only a matter of adapting traditional medicine to a mountain context. I
ndeed with the exception of specific pathologies, the majority of cases to be treated are identical to those encountered at lower altitude or in an urban environment.
Anyone who ventures into inhospitable terrain, on the other side of the world or in our European mountains, risks having to deal with some sort of medical problem. When a health emergency happens in an isolated area, the victim's survival can depend on the quickness and capacity to act of a single person.
Any stranger, practicing his sport in the outdoors or traveling in remote lands can potentially become someone's only chance of survival, the only help around, even if he's not a doctor,paramedic or rescuer and even if the law doesn't compel him to act.
If one day we were to be that person, we may feel terrified or reluctant to get involved, we may bitterly regret our lack of knowledge, but we cannot let a sick or injured person suffer, or die, without having tried anything at all. In some countries this could lead to charges of failing to provide assitance to a person in danger (Duty to Rescue).
